</pre><pre class="rust"><code><span class="kw">use </span>core::cmp::Ordering;
<span class="kw">use </span>core::fmt::{Debug, Display, Error, Formatter};
<span class="kw">use </span>chrono::{Duration, FixedOffset, LocalResult, NaiveDate, NaiveDateTime, Offset, TimeZone};
<span class="kw">use </span><span class="kw">crate</span>::binary_search::binary_search;
<span class="kw">use </span><span class="kw">crate</span>::timezones::Tz;
<span class="doccomment">/// An Offset that applies for a period of time
///
/// For example, [`::US::Eastern`] is composed of at least two
/// `FixedTimespan`s: `EST` and `EDT`, that are variously in effect.
</span><span class="attr">#[derive(Copy, Clone, PartialEq, Eq)]
</span><span class="kw">pub struct </span>FixedTimespan {
<span class="doccomment">/// The base offset from UTC; this usually doesn't change unless the government changes something
</span><span class="kw">pub </span>utc_offset: i32,
<span class="doccomment">/// The additional offset from UTC for this timespan; typically for daylight saving time
</span><span class="kw">pub </span>dst_offset: i32,
<span class="doccomment">/// The name of this timezone, for example the difference between `EDT`/`EST`
</span><span class="kw">pub </span>name: <span class="kw-2">&</span><span class="lifetime">'static </span>str,
}
<span class="kw">impl </span>Offset <span class="kw">for </span>FixedTimespan {
<span class="kw">fn </span>fix(<span class="kw-2">&</span><span class="self">self</span>) -> FixedOffset {
FixedOffset::east(<span class="self">self</span>.utc_offset + <span class="self">self</span>.dst_offset)
}
}
<span class="kw">impl </span>Display <span class="kw">for </span>FixedTimespan {
<span class="kw">fn </span>fmt(<span class="kw-2">&</span><span class="self">self</span>, f: <span class="kw-2">&mut </span>Formatter<<span class="lifetime">'_</span>>) -> <span class="prelude-ty">Result</span><(), Error> {
<span class="macro">write!</span>(f, <span class="string">"{}"</span>, <span class="self">self</span>.name)
}
}
<span class="kw">impl </span>Debug <span class="kw">for </span>FixedTimespan {
<span class="kw">fn </span>fmt(<span class="kw-2">&</span><span class="self">self</span>, f: <span class="kw-2">&mut </span>Formatter<<span class="lifetime">'_</span>>) -> <span class="prelude-ty">Result</span><(), Error> {
<span class="macro">write!</span>(f, <span class="string">"{}"</span>, <span class="self">self</span>.name)
}
}
<span class="attr">#[derive(Copy, Clone, PartialEq, Eq)]
</span><span class="kw">pub struct </span>TzOffset {
tz: Tz,
offset: FixedTimespan,
}
<span class="doccomment">/// Detailed timezone offset components that expose any special conditions currently in effect.
///
/// This trait breaks down an offset into the standard UTC offset and any special offset
/// in effect (such as DST) at a given time.
///
/// ```
/// # extern crate chrono;
/// # extern crate chrono_tz;
/// use chrono::{Duration, Offset, TimeZone};
/// use chrono_tz::Europe::London;
/// use chrono_tz::OffsetComponents;
///
/// # fn main() {
/// let london_time = London.ymd(2016, 5, 10).and_hms(12, 0, 0);
///
/// // London typically has zero offset from UTC, but has a 1h adjustment forward
/// // when summer time is in effect.
/// let lon_utc_offset = london_time.offset().base_utc_offset();
/// let lon_dst_offset = london_time.offset().dst_offset();
/// let total_offset = lon_utc_offset + lon_dst_offset;
/// assert_eq!(lon_utc_offset, Duration::hours(0));
/// assert_eq!(lon_dst_offset, Duration::hours(1));
///
/// // As a sanity check, make sure that the total offsets added together are equivalent to the
/// // total fixed offset.
/// assert_eq!(total_offset.num_seconds(), london_time.offset().fix().local_minus_utc() as i64);
/// # }
/// ```
</span><span class="kw">pub trait </span>OffsetComponents {
<span class="doccomment">/// The base offset from UTC; this usually doesn't change unless the government changes something
</span><span class="kw">fn </span>base_utc_offset(<span class="kw-2">&</span><span class="self">self</span>) -> Duration;
<span class="doccomment">/// The additional offset from UTC that is currently in effect; typically for daylight saving time
</span><span class="kw">fn </span>dst_offset(<span class="kw-2">&</span><span class="self">self</span>) -> Duration;
}
<span class="doccomment">/// Timezone offset name information.
///
/// This trait exposes display names that describe an offset in
/// various situations.
///
/// ```
/// # extern crate chrono;
/// # extern crate chrono_tz;
/// use chrono::{Duration, Offset, TimeZone};
/// use chrono_tz::Europe::London;
/// use chrono_tz::OffsetName;
///
/// # fn main() {
/// let london_time = London.ymd(2016, 2, 10).and_hms(12, 0, 0);
/// assert_eq!(london_time.offset().tz_id(), "Europe/London");
/// // London is normally on GMT
/// assert_eq!(london_time.offset().abbreviation(), "GMT");
///
/// let london_summer_time = London.ymd(2016, 5, 10).and_hms(12, 0, 0);
/// // The TZ ID remains constant year round
/// assert_eq!(london_summer_time.offset().tz_id(), "Europe/London");
/// // During the summer, this becomes British Summer Time
/// assert_eq!(london_summer_time.offset().abbreviation(), "BST");
/// # }
/// ```
</span><span class="kw">pub trait </span>OffsetName {
<span class="doccomment">/// The IANA TZDB identifier (ex: America/New_York)
</span><span class="kw">fn </span>tz_id(<span class="kw-2">&</span><span class="self">self</span>) -> <span class="kw-2">&</span>str;
<span class="doccomment">/// The abbreviation to use in a longer timestamp (ex: EST)
///
/// This takes into account any special offsets that may be in effect.
/// For example, at a given instant, the time zone with ID *America/New_York*
/// may be either *EST* or *EDT*.
</span><span class="kw">fn </span>abbreviation(<span class="kw-2">&</span><span class="self">self</span>) -> <span class="kw-2">&</span>str;
}
<span class="kw">impl </span>TzOffset {
<span class="kw">fn </span>new(tz: Tz, offset: FixedTimespan) -> <span class="self">Self </span>{
TzOffset { tz, offset }
}
<span class="kw">fn </span>map_localresult(tz: Tz, result: LocalResult<FixedTimespan>) -> LocalResult<<span class="self">Self</span>> {
<span class="kw">match </span>result {
LocalResult::None => LocalResult::None,
LocalResult::Single(s) => LocalResult::Single(TzOffset::new(tz, s)),
LocalResult::Ambiguous(a, b) => {
LocalResult::Ambiguous(TzOffset::new(tz, a), TzOffset::new(tz, b))
}
}
}
}
<span class="kw">impl </span>OffsetComponents <span class="kw">for </span>TzOffset {
<span class="kw">fn </span>base_utc_offset(<span class="kw-2">&</span><span class="self">self</span>) -> Duration {
Duration::seconds(<span class="self">self</span>.offset.utc_offset <span class="kw">as </span>i64)
}
<span class="kw">fn </span>dst_offset(<span class="kw-2">&</span><span class="self">self</span>) -> Duration {
Duration::seconds(<span class="self">self</span>.offset.dst_offset <span class="kw">as </span>i64)
}
}
<span class="kw">impl </span>OffsetName <span class="kw">for </span>TzOffset {
<span class="kw">fn </span>tz_id(<span class="kw-2">&</span><span class="self">self</span>) -> <span class="kw-2">&</span>str {
<span class="self">self</span>.tz.name()
}
<span class="kw">fn </span>abbreviation(<span class="kw-2">&</span><span class="self">self</span>) -> <span class="kw-2">&</span>str {
<span class="self">self</span>.offset.name
}
}
<span class="kw">impl </span>Offset <span class="kw">for </span>TzOffset {
<span class="kw">fn </span>fix(<span class="kw-2">&</span><span class="self">self</span>) -> FixedOffset {
<span class="self">self</span>.offset.fix()
}
}
<span class="kw">impl </span>Display <span class="kw">for </span>TzOffset {
<span class="kw">fn </span>fmt(<span class="kw-2">&</span><span class="self">self</span>, f: <span class="kw-2">&mut </span>Formatter<<span class="lifetime">'_</span>>) -> <span class="prelude-ty">Result</span><(), Error> {
Display::fmt(<span class="kw-2">&</span><span class="self">self</span>.offset, f)
}
}
<span class="kw">impl </span>Debug <span class="kw">for </span>TzOffset {
<span class="kw">fn </span>fmt(<span class="kw-2">&</span><span class="self">self</span>, f: <span class="kw-2">&mut </span>Formatter<<span class="lifetime">'_</span>>) -> <span class="prelude-ty">Result</span><(), Error> {
Debug::fmt(<span class="kw-2">&</span><span class="self">self</span>.offset, f)
}
}
<span class="doccomment">/// Represents the span of time that a given rule is valid for.
/// Note that I have made the assumption that all ranges are
/// left-inclusive and right-exclusive - that is to say,
/// if the clocks go forward by 1 hour at 1am, the time 1am
/// does not exist in local time (the clock goes from 00:59:59
/// to 02:00:00). Likewise, if the clocks go back by one hour
/// at 2am, the clock goes from 01:59:59 to 01:00:00. This is
/// an arbitrary choice, and I could not find a source to
/// confirm whether or not this is correct.
</span><span class="kw">struct </span>Span {
begin: <span class="prelude-ty">Option</span><i64>,
end: <span class="prelude-ty">Option</span><i64>,
}
<span class="kw">impl </span>Span {
<span class="kw">fn </span>contains(<span class="kw-2">&</span><span class="self">self</span>, x: i64) -> bool {
<span class="kw">match </span>(<span class="self">self</span>.begin, <span class="self">self</span>.end) {
(<span class="prelude-val">Some</span>(a), <span class="prelude-val">Some</span>(b)) <span class="kw">if </span>a <= x && x < b => <span class="bool-val">true</span>,
(<span class="prelude-val">Some</span>(a), <span class="prelude-val">None</span>) <span class="kw">if </span>a <= x => <span class="bool-val">true</span>,
(<span class="prelude-val">None</span>, <span class="prelude-val">Some</span>(b)) <span class="kw">if </span>b > x => <span class="bool-val">true</span>,
(<span class="prelude-val">None</span>, <span class="prelude-val">None</span>) => <span class="bool-val">true</span>,
<span class="kw">_ </span>=> <span class="bool-val">false</span>,
}
}
<span class="kw">fn </span>cmp(<span class="kw-2">&</span><span class="self">self</span>, x: i64) -> Ordering {
<span class="kw">match </span>(<span class="self">self</span>.begin, <span class="self">self</span>.end) {
(<span class="prelude-val">Some</span>(a), <span class="prelude-val">Some</span>(b)) <span class="kw">if </span>a <= x && x < b => Ordering::Equal,
(<span class="prelude-val">Some</span>(a), <span class="prelude-val">Some</span>(b)) <span class="kw">if </span>a <= x && b <= x => Ordering::Less,
(<span class="prelude-val">Some</span>(<span class="kw">_</span>), <span class="prelude-val">Some</span>(<span class="kw">_</span>)) => Ordering::Greater,
(<span class="prelude-val">Some</span>(a), <span class="prelude-val">None</span>) <span class="kw">if </span>a <= x => Ordering::Equal,
(<span class="prelude-val">Some</span>(<span class="kw">_</span>), <span class="prelude-val">None</span>) => Ordering::Greater,
(<span class="prelude-val">None</span>, <span class="prelude-val">Some</span>(b)) <span class="kw">if </span>b <= x => Ordering::Less,
(<span class="prelude-val">None</span>, <span class="prelude-val">Some</span>(<span class="kw">_</span>)) => Ordering::Equal,
(<span class="prelude-val">None</span>, <span class="prelude-val">None</span>) => Ordering::Equal,
}
}
}
<span class="attr">#[derive(Copy, Clone)]
</span><span class="kw">pub struct </span>FixedTimespanSet {
<span class="kw">pub </span>first: FixedTimespan,
<span class="kw">pub </span>rest: <span class="kw-2">&</span><span class="lifetime">'static </span>[(i64, FixedTimespan)],
}
<span class="kw">impl </span>FixedTimespanSet {
<span class="kw">fn </span>len(<span class="kw-2">&</span><span class="self">self</span>) -> usize {
<span class="number">1 </span>+ <span class="self">self</span>.rest.len()
}
<span class="kw">fn </span>utc_span(<span class="kw-2">&</span><span class="self">self</span>, index: usize) -> Span {
<span class="macro">debug_assert!</span>(index < <span class="self">self</span>.len());
Span {
begin: <span class="kw">if </span>index == <span class="number">0 </span>{ <span class="prelude-val">None </span>} <span class="kw">else </span>{ <span class="prelude-val">Some</span>(<span class="self">self</span>.rest[index - <span class="number">1</span>].<span class="number">0</span>) },
end: <span class="kw">if </span>index == <span class="self">self</span>.rest.len() { <span class="prelude-val">None </span>} <span class="kw">else </span>{ <span class="prelude-val">Some</span>(<span class="self">self</span>.rest[index].<span class="number">0</span>) },
}
}
<span class="kw">fn </span>local_span(<span class="kw-2">&</span><span class="self">self</span>, index: usize) -> Span {
<span class="macro">debug_assert!</span>(index < <span class="self">self</span>.len());
Span {
begin: <span class="kw">if </span>index == <span class="number">0 </span>{
<span class="prelude-val">None
</span>} <span class="kw">else </span>{
<span class="kw">let </span>span = <span class="self">self</span>.rest[index - <span class="number">1</span>];
<span class="prelude-val">Some</span>(span.<span class="number">0 </span>+ span.<span class="number">1</span>.utc_offset <span class="kw">as </span>i64 + span.<span class="number">1</span>.dst_offset <span class="kw">as </span>i64)
},
end: <span class="kw">if </span>index == <span class="self">self</span>.rest.len() {
<span class="prelude-val">None
</span>} <span class="kw">else if </span>index == <span class="number">0 </span>{
<span class="prelude-val">Some</span>(
<span class="self">self</span>.rest[index].<span class="number">0
</span>+ <span class="self">self</span>.first.utc_offset <span class="kw">as </span>i64
+ <span class="self">self</span>.first.dst_offset <span class="kw">as </span>i64,
)
} <span class="kw">else </span>{
<span class="prelude-val">Some</span>(
<span class="self">self</span>.rest[index].<span class="number">0
</span>+ <span class="self">self</span>.rest[index - <span class="number">1</span>].<span class="number">1</span>.utc_offset <span class="kw">as </span>i64
+ <span class="self">self</span>.rest[index - <span class="number">1</span>].<span class="number">1</span>.dst_offset <span class="kw">as </span>i64,
)
},
}
}
<span class="kw">fn </span>get(<span class="kw-2">&</span><span class="self">self</span>, index: usize) -> FixedTimespan {
<span class="macro">debug_assert!</span>(index < <span class="self">self</span>.len());
<span class="kw">if </span>index == <span class="number">0 </span>{
<span class="self">self</span>.first
} <span class="kw">else </span>{
<span class="self">self</span>.rest[index - <span class="number">1</span>].<span class="number">1
</span>}
}
}
<span class="kw">pub trait </span>TimeSpans {
<span class="kw">fn </span>timespans(<span class="kw-2">&</span><span class="self">self</span>) -> FixedTimespanSet;
}
<span class="kw">impl </span>TimeZone <span class="kw">for </span>Tz {
<span class="kw">type </span>Offset = TzOffset;
<span class="kw">fn </span>from_offset(offset: <span class="kw-2">&</span><span class="self">Self</span>::Offset) -> <span class="self">Self </span>{
offset.tz
}
<span class="kw">fn </span>offset_from_local_date(<span class="kw-2">&</span><span class="self">self</span>, local: <span class="kw-2">&</span>NaiveDate) -> LocalResult<<span class="self">Self</span>::Offset> {
<span class="kw">let </span>earliest = <span class="self">self</span>.offset_from_local_datetime(<span class="kw-2">&</span>local.and_hms(<span class="number">0</span>, <span class="number">0</span>, <span class="number">0</span>));
<span class="kw">let </span>latest = <span class="self">self</span>.offset_from_local_datetime(<span class="kw-2">&</span>local.and_hms(<span class="number">23</span>, <span class="number">59</span>, <span class="number">59</span>));
<span class="comment">// From the chrono docs:
//
// > This type should be considered ambiguous at best, due to the inherent lack of
// > precision required for the time zone resolution. There are some guarantees on the usage
// > of `Date<Tz>`:
// > - If properly constructed via `TimeZone::ymd` and others without an error,
// > the corresponding local date should exist for at least a moment.
// > (It may still have a gap from the offset changes.)
//
// > - The `TimeZone` is free to assign *any* `Offset` to the local date,
// > as long as that offset did occur in given day.
// > For example, if `2015-03-08T01:59-08:00` is followed by `2015-03-08T03:00-07:00`,
// > it may produce either `2015-03-08-08:00` or `2015-03-08-07:00`
// > but *not* `2015-03-08+00:00` and others.
//
// > - Once constructed as a full `DateTime`,
// > `DateTime::date` and other associated methods should return those for the original `Date`.
// > For example, if `dt = tz.ymd(y,m,d).hms(h,n,s)` were valid, `dt.date() == tz.ymd(y,m,d)`.
//
// > - The date is timezone-agnostic up to one day (i.e. practically always),
// > so the local date and UTC date should be equal for most cases
// > even though the raw calculation between `NaiveDate` and `Duration` may not.
//
// For these reasons we return always a single offset here if we can, rather than being
// technically correct and returning Ambiguous(_,_) on days when the clock changes. The
// alternative is painful errors when computing unambiguous times such as
// `TimeZone.ymd(ambiguous_date).hms(unambiguous_time)`.
</span><span class="kw">use </span>chrono::LocalResult::<span class="kw-2">*</span>;
<span class="kw">match </span>(earliest, latest) {
(result @ Single(<span class="kw">_</span>), <span class="kw">_</span>) => result,
(<span class="kw">_</span>, result @ Single(<span class="kw">_</span>)) => result,
(Ambiguous(offset, <span class="kw">_</span>), <span class="kw">_</span>) => Single(offset),
(<span class="kw">_</span>, Ambiguous(offset, <span class="kw">_</span>)) => Single(offset),
(<span class="prelude-val">None</span>, <span class="prelude-val">None</span>) => <span class="prelude-val">None</span>,
}
}
<span class="comment">// First search for a timespan that the local datetime falls into, then, if it exists,
// check the two surrounding timespans (if they exist) to see if there is any ambiguity.
</span><span class="kw">fn </span>offset_from_local_datetime(<span class="kw-2">&</span><span class="self">self</span>, local: <span class="kw-2">&</span>NaiveDateTime) -> LocalResult<<span class="self">Self</span>::Offset> {
<span class="kw">let </span>timestamp = local.timestamp();
<span class="kw">let </span>timespans = <span class="self">self</span>.timespans();
<span class="kw">let </span>index = binary_search(<span class="number">0</span>, timespans.len(), |i| timespans.local_span(i).cmp(timestamp));
TzOffset::map_localresult(
<span class="kw-2">*</span><span class="self">self</span>,
<span class="kw">match </span>index {
<span class="prelude-val">Ok</span>(<span class="number">0</span>) <span class="kw">if </span>timespans.len() == <span class="number">1 </span>=> LocalResult::Single(timespans.get(<span class="number">0</span>)),
<span class="prelude-val">Ok</span>(<span class="number">0</span>) <span class="kw">if </span>timespans.local_span(<span class="number">1</span>).contains(timestamp) => {
LocalResult::Ambiguous(timespans.get(<span class="number">0</span>), timespans.get(<span class="number">1</span>))
}
<span class="prelude-val">Ok</span>(<span class="number">0</span>) => LocalResult::Single(timespans.get(<span class="number">0</span>)),
<span class="prelude-val">Ok</span>(i) <span class="kw">if </span>timespans.local_span(i - <span class="number">1</span>).contains(timestamp) => {
LocalResult::Ambiguous(timespans.get(i - <span class="number">1</span>), timespans.get(i))
}
<span class="prelude-val">Ok</span>(i) <span class="kw">if </span>i == timespans.len() - <span class="number">1 </span>=> LocalResult::Single(timespans.get(i)),
<span class="prelude-val">Ok</span>(i) <span class="kw">if </span>timespans.local_span(i + <span class="number">1</span>).contains(timestamp) => {
LocalResult::Ambiguous(timespans.get(i), timespans.get(i + <span class="number">1</span>))
}
<span class="prelude-val">Ok</span>(i) => LocalResult::Single(timespans.get(i)),
<span class="prelude-val">Err</span>(<span class="kw">_</span>) => LocalResult::None,
},
)
}
<span class="kw">fn </span>offset_from_utc_date(<span class="kw-2">&</span><span class="self">self</span>, utc: <span class="kw-2">&</span>NaiveDate) -> <span class="self">Self</span>::Offset {
<span class="comment">// See comment above for why it is OK to just take any arbitrary time in the day
</span><span class="self">self</span>.offset_from_utc_datetime(<span class="kw-2">&</span>utc.and_hms(<span class="number">12</span>, <span class="number">0</span>, <span class="number">0</span>))
}
<span class="comment">// Binary search for the required timespan. Any i64 is guaranteed to fall within
// exactly one timespan, no matter what (so the `unwrap` is safe).
</span><span class="kw">fn </span>offset_from_utc_datetime(<span class="kw-2">&</span><span class="self">self</span>, utc: <span class="kw-2">&</span>NaiveDateTime) -> <span class="self">Self</span>::Offset {
<span class="kw">let </span>timestamp = utc.timestamp();
<span class="kw">let </span>timespans = <span class="self">self</span>.timespans();
<span class="kw">let </span>index =
binary_search(<span class="number">0</span>, timespans.len(), |i| timespans.utc_span(i).cmp(timestamp)).unwrap();
TzOffset::new(<span class="kw-2">*</span><span class="self">self</span>, timespans.get(index))
}
}
